Who is Mathieu van der Poel?

Before we delve into the specifics of Mathieu van der Poel's net worth, let's first get acquainted with the man himself. Born in Belgium in 1995, Mathieu van der Poel comes from a rich cycling heritage. His father, Adrie van der Poel, was a renowned cyclist in his own right, and his grandfather, Raymond Poulidor, was a legendary French cyclist. Talk about having cycling in your blood!

Mathieu van der Poel has carved his own path to glory, excelling in various disciplines of cycling. He's not just a road cyclist; he's also a cyclocross and mountain biking superstar. This versatility is one of the key factors that sets him apart from his peers and contributes to his marketability and, ultimately, his net worth.

His achievements are numerous and impressive. He's a multiple-time Cyclocross World Champion, a European Mountain Bike Champion, and has won prestigious road races like the Tour of Flanders and the Amstel Gold Race.     • The Economics of Race Winnings: Race winnings in cycling can vary significantly depending on the event's prestige and prize pool. Major races like the Tour de France, World Championships, and Monument Classics offer substantial prize money, while smaller races have lower payouts. Winnings are typically split between the rider, their teammates, and the team management, with the rider usually receiving the largest share. However, the prestige and recognition associated with a major win often outweigh the financial reward, as they lead to increased sponsorship opportunities and higher contract values.
